Meaning & origin

Emerly is a modern invented name that first appeared in U.S. birth records in 1997. Its usage has been steadily rising since 2010, and it reached its peak popularity in 2025, when it ranked 3,249th. The name is given to approximately 1 in 33,485 girls each year, indicating its rarity. Texas has been the top state for the name. Emerly's appeal likely stems from its similarity to the well-liked names Emily and Emery, combined with the fashionable -ly ending seen in names like Paisley and Kinsley.

Emerly appears to be a modern invented name, formed after the pattern of popular -ly ending names such as Emily, Emerie, and Emery. It first appears in U.S. records in 1997. The name has no established historical or linguistic root outside of its resemblance to these existing names.

Questions parents ask

What does the name Emerly mean?
The meaning of Emerly is uncertain, as it is a modern invented name with no established etymology. It is likely derived from similar-sounding names like Emily or Emery.
How popular is the name Emerly?
Emerly is a rare name. In 2025, it ranked 3,249th in the U.S., with approximately 1 in 33,485 girls given that name.
Is Emerly a boy or girl name?
Emerly is almost exclusively used as a girl's name in the United States.
